Biography

Marriage

Name Charles W White
Event Date 03 Nov 1908
Event Place Trout River, Newfoundland
Gender Male
Age 22
Birth Year (Estimated) 1886
Spouse's Name Amelia J Parsons
Spouse's Gender Female
Spouse's Age 20
Spouse's Birth Year (Estimated) 1888[1]

Both of Trout River. Methodist. w. George W. Parsons, Fanny Janes.

Residence 1921

Census. Trout River, St. Barbe. Household:
Charles White Head M 35 Trout River
Amelia White Wife F 33 Trout River
Thomas White Son M 12 Trout River
Dina Alfreda White Daughter F 10 Trout River
Howard Vaters White Son M 8 Trout River
Jas Fredrick White Son M 7 Trout River
Geo Wilson White Son M 6 Trout River
Taylor White Son M 4 Trout River
Elliott Raymond White Son M 1 Trout River[2]

Residence 1935

Census. Trout River, St. Barbe. Household:
Charles W White Head M 49 Newfoundland
Amelia White Wife F 47 Newfoundland
Thomas White Son M 26 Newfoundland
Fredrick White Son M 20 Newfoundland
Wilson White Son M 19 Newfoundland
Raymond White Son M 15 Newfoundland
Stella White Daughter F 13 Newfoundland
Alexander White Son M 11 Newfoundland[3]

Residence 1945

Census. Trout River, St. Barbe. Household:
W Charles White Head M 59 Trout River
Amellia White Wife F 56 Trout River
R Alexander White Son M 21 Trout River
W Thomas White Son M 38 Trout River[4]
